Vaccine Therapy, Trastuzumab, and Vinorelbine in Treating Women With Locally Recurrent or Metastatic Breast Cancer
Phase 2
Terminated
56 enrolled
UNC Lineberger Comprehensive Cancer Center
National Cancer Institute (NCI) · collabSusan G. Komen Breast Cancer Foundation · collab
NaSingle-groupOpen-labelTreatment
Summary
RATIONALE: Vaccines may make the body build an immune response to kill tumor cells. Monoclonal antibodies such as trastuzumab can locate tumor cells and either kill them or deliver tumor-killing substances to them without harming normal cells. Drugs used in chemotherapy, such as vinorelbine, work in different ways to stop tumor cells from dividing so they stop growing or die. Combining vaccine therapy with monoclonal antibody therapy and chemotherapy may kill more tumor cells. PURPOSE: This phase II trial is studying how well giving vaccine therapy together with trastuzumab and vinorelbine works in treating women with locally recurrent or metastatic breast cancer.

Drugs
| Evaluation | Drug | Modality | Dose | Route |
|---|---|---|---|---|
| Subject | Trastuzumab | Monoclonal antibody | 4 mg/kg | Intravenous |
| Subject | Trastuzumab | Monoclonal antibody | 6 mg/kg | Intravenous |
| Subject | Vinorelbine | Small molecule | 25 mg/m2 | Intravenous |
| Subject | therapeutic autologous dendritic cells | Vaccine | 2e+07 cells | Subcutaneous |
| Background | filgrastim | Protein / enzyme biologic | 5 ug/kg | Subcutaneous |
| Background | sargramostim | Protein / enzyme biologic | 250 ug/m2 | Subcutaneous |
